Transaction 61aa42c13a689ef94ccb232aec90884c1029b5207ae660cd1f0c7211bbf61c66
1 Input
1 Output
-
61aa42c13a689ef94ccb232aec90884c1029b5207ae660cd1f0c7211bbf61c66:0
- value
- 6396689
- script pubkey
- OP_0 OP_PUSHBYTES_20 fed92dfc61d265044823bd8dedf3b0b2c7eb6cf4
- address
- bc1qlmvjmlrp6fjsgjprhkx7muasktr7km85put4k4